Location - Alvanley is a superb semi-rural village which has an array of amenities including a very well-regarded primary school, thriving public house, picturesque church and cricket club.

The village lies next to Manley which also has a primary school whilst the area as a whole falls into the catchment for Helsby High School.

Further amenities can be found in the adjoining village of Mouldsworth where the renowned Goshawk Public House can be found in addition to Mouldsworth Railway Station which operates on the Chester to Manchester line with regular connections.

Helsby is located on the fringe of Frodsham - itself a very popular market town. Helsby has a Tesco's supermarket and many other day to day amenities. Nearby Frodsham has a variety of shops, restaurants, post office, doctors and dentist surgeries, excellent schools and a Morrison's supermarket in the centre of the town.

Leisure attractions include several golf courses at Frodsham, Helsby and Delamere. Walks in Delamere Forest, Castle Park Manley and the property is close by to National Trust woodland, Helsby Hill and the Sandstone Trail.

There is easy access to Chester, Manchester, Liverpool and North Wales via extensive road network system including the M62 and M53 motorways and travel to London via the nearby Runcorn station is less than two hours away whilst there is also a railway station in Frodsham itself and Helsby.
